Answered step by step
Verified Expert Solution
Link Copied!
Question
1 Approved Answer

Write a function max of type int list -> int that returns the largest element of a list of integers. Your function need not

image text in transcribed  

Write a function max of type int list -> int that returns the largest element of a list of integers. Your function need not behave well if the list is empty. Hint: Write a helper function maxhelper that takes as a second parameter the largest element seen so far. Then you can complete the exercise by defining fun max x = maxhelper (t1 x, hd x);

Step by Step Solution

There are 3 Steps involved in it

Step: 1

OCaml let rec maxhelper xs maxsofar match xs with maxsofar hd tl if hd maxsofar then maxhelper tl hd ... blur-text-image
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image_2

Step: 3

blur-text-image_3

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Intermediate Financial Management

Authors: Brigham, Daves

10th Edition

978-1439051764, 1111783659, 9780324594690, 1439051763, 9781111783655, 324594690, 978-1111021573

More Books

Students explore these related Finance questions